Transaction 32440b69a31bc4893072b9f4f02b10b8408ec447496b684f49a90dd5f87ad9d2

3 Input
2 Outputs
  • 32440b69a31bc4893072b9f4f02b10b8408ec447496b684f49a90dd5f87ad9d2:0
  • value  18703100
    address  3GmFQRjV6eCstxwSuy9h4XjKPBmqth2XCx
  • 32440b69a31bc4893072b9f4f02b10b8408ec447496b684f49a90dd5f87ad9d2:1
  • value  966908
    address  1FiMtm7Pu3RuuHxQgCRT21uwTNCRUqG5n5